Beer cheese is as simple as it sounds, but there are a few things to consider. First, you will want to shred the cheese yourself. Second, the spread should be served cold, so you will want to refridgerate it prior to serving it. Third, you could use any beer you prefer, and I really like the flavor of a delicious pale ale. Serving Size: Serves 8

Ingredients:

Two 8 ounce blocks of sharp cheddar cheese

3 cloves of garlic

1/2 tablespoon smoked paprika

1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per

1/2 teaspoon salt

4-6 ounces of Keeneland Pale Ale

Assorted crackers and crudites for serving

Instructions:

Shred the cheese on a box grater.

Put the cheese in a food processer and add the minced garlic.

Add the spices.

Add the beer 2 ounces at a time, pulsing the food processer a few times in between.

The mixture should be creamy and smooth.

Refrigerate the mixture in an airtight container.

Serve with crackers and crudites.
